Nottingham Forest FC

Nottingham Forest FC from Nottinghamshire, England has a very long history, having been founded in 1865. As with many other teams, they have red and white as their club colours. For their home games they use the City Ground stadium, which has a capacity of over 30,000 spectators.

Cardiff City FC

This football club is nicknamed The Bluebirds. Also their club colour is blue. They play in the English league, however they are a Welsh football club from the city of the same name, Cardiff. However, after relegation from the Premier League, they have been operating in the EFL Championship, the second highest competition, since the 2019/20 season. They are currently at home at Cardiff City Stadium, which currently holds 32,280 people after a capacity expansion in 2014.
